The Senate confirmed Todd Blanche as the new attorney general early Saturday morning. This solidifies the command of President Donald Trump’s former personal attorney over the Justice Department. The Republican-led Senate voted 50-49, making Blanche the second attorney general confirmed since Trump returned to the White House.
Blanche, who had been leading the department in an acting capacity, expressed gratitude on social media. He stated that he was “deeply honored by the trust and confidence President Trump has placed in me.” His confirmation could allow him to pursue Trump’s agenda with more vigor.
Contentious Confirmation Process
The confirmation process was marked by serious divisions. Concerns arose from both Republicans and Democrats regarding Blanche’s close association with Trump. The vote was narrowly passed, opposed by Republican Senators Susan Collins of Maine and Lisa Murkowski of Alaska, along with every Democrat.
One of the main issues was the settlement of Trump’s lawsuit against the IRS. Blanche promised to abandon Trump’s suggested $1.8 billion compensation fund for his allies, which was enough to secure the crucial vote from Republican Sen. Bill Cassidy. Cassidy argued that no other nominee could manage the department better under Trump’s leadership.
Support and Opposition
Opposition focused on Blanche’s loyalty to Trump, with some fearing the erosion of the Justice Department’s independence. Democratic Sen. Dick Durbin stressed the importance of an impartial attorney general. He warned against endorsing a leader perceived as too closely aligned with Trump’s interests.
Blanche entered the Justice Department last year as deputy attorney general under Pam Bondi. He was involved in controversial matters, including the release of documents related to Jeffrey Epstein. Democrats criticized him for reshuffling the department and prioritizing loyalty to Trump.
Former Prosecutor’s Background
Blanche’s supporters highlight his experience as a federal prosecutor and his efforts against crime and illegal activities. Republican Sen. Chuck Grassley praised his leadership, asserting Blanche is fit for the role.
Nonetheless, doubts remain about whether Blanche can deliver on Trump’s demands more effectively than his predecessor. Some initiatives under his leadership, such as indicting former FBI Director James Comey, have faced legal challenges and accusations of misleading judges.
